A new report has found 74 per cent of Australians were employed at the end of last year - the highest levels since the 1970s. But a record number of people are also underemployed - with one in 11 unable to find as many hours of work as they would like. AMP Capital chief economist Shane Oliver says that problem is unlikely to go away unless the Australian economy improves…
